| Italian | English |
|---|---|
| l'ospedale pubblico | the public hospital |
| la clinica privata | the private clinic |
| cronico/a | chronic |
| l'esame diagnostico | the diagnostic test |
| la cartella clinica | the medical record |
| il ricovero ospedaliero | the hospital admission |
| il ticket sanitario | the patient copayment |
| l'intervento chirurgico | the surgical procedure |
| la lista d'attesa | the waiting list |
| l'anamnesi | the medical history |
Soffro di una malattia cronica.
I suffer from a chronic illness.
Il medico consulta la mia cartella clinica.
The doctor consults my medical record.
È necessario un ricovero di due giorni.
A two-day hospital admission is necessary.
Sono in lista d'attesa per lo specialista.
I am on the waiting list for the specialist.
Mi sono operato in una clinica privata.
I was operated on in a private clinic.
L'intervento chirurgico è andato bene.
The operation went well.
